import { expectTypeOf, test } from 'vp/test'
import * as KeyAuthorization from './KeyAuthorization.js'
import * as SignatureEnvelope from './SignatureEnvelope.js'
const authorization = {
address: '0x1111111111111111111111111111111111111111',
chainId: 1n,
type: 'secp256k1',
} as const satisfies KeyAuthorization.Input
const signature = {
signature: {
r: '0x01',
s: '0x02',
yParity: 0,
},
type: 'secp256k1',
} as const satisfies SignatureEnvelope.Secp256k1
const multisig = {
account: '0x2222222222222222222222222222222222222222',
signatures: [signature],
type: 'multisig',
} as const satisfies SignatureEnvelope.Multisig
test('accepts primitive signatures', () => {
const signed = KeyAuthorization.from(authorization, { signature })
expectTypeOf(signed.signature).toMatchTypeOf<
KeyAuthorization.Signed['signature']
>()
})
test('rejects multisig signatures', () => {
KeyAuthorization.from(authorization, {
// @ts-expect-error Key authorizations accept only primitive signatures.
signature: multisig,
})
const multisigRpc = {
account: multisig.account,
signatures: [
{
r: '0x01',
s: '0x02',
type: 'secp256k1',
yParity: '0x0',
},
],
} as const satisfies SignatureEnvelope.MultisigRpc
const rpc: KeyAuthorization.Rpc = {
chainId: '0x1',
expiry: null,
keyId: authorization.address,
keyType: authorization.type,
// @ts-expect-error Key authorizations accept only primitive RPC signatures.
signature: multisigRpc,
}
expectTypeOf(rpc).toEqualTypeOf<KeyAuthorization.Rpc>()
})
